This is the contest Travis competed in.

 

Travis M travelled down to Gisborne for the ‘New Wave Primary Schools’ Surf Champs’ on November 14-15th, he competed in the Boys heat 2 semi finals Travis placed 3rd. In the final of the boys division he took fifth and is in fifth in the overall rankings in his division in Surf NZ competitions. Here is a video of Travis talking about the competition in Gisborne.
